Suggest a better description*moisture squeezed out Beat eggs and mix with bread, parsley, cheese, salt, pepper, and garlic. Add meat, spinach and onion, mixing well. Shape int 1-inch balls, roll in flour and brown in olive oil. Remove meatballs, and in the same pan add the beef broth and wine. Boil until reduced about 1/2. Add oregano. Put meatballs in the crock pot and pour sauce over them. Cook for 2 to 4 hours on low. Posted to recipelu-digest Volume 01 Number 441 by James and Susan Kirkland
